48-8-143. Distribution of sales tax for educational purposes.
Current through: Including Acts of the 2025 Regular Session of the General Assembly.
The net proceeds of the sales tax for educational purposes shall be distributed in the manner provided under Article VIII, Section VI, Paragraph IV(g) of the Constitution unless another distribution formula is provided for by the enactment of a local Act. Any such local Act providing for an alternate distribution formula shall not be amended during the time period for which the tax was imposed.
History
Code 1981, § 48-8-143, enacted by Ga. L. 1998, p. 591, § 1.
